Web• M109 Self Propelled Howitzer : Version d'origine introduite en 1963. Équipée d'un moteur Diesel Detroit 8V71T de 450 chevaux (336 kW), ainsi que d'un canon M126 de 155 mm et un magasin de munitions de 28 obus M107. L'armement secondaire comprend une mitrailleuse Browning M2HB de 12,7 × 99 mm OTAN alimentée à raison de 500 cartouches. WebThis automatic loading system increased the rate of fire from 4 rpm on the M109A7 to 10 rpm. This provides a dramatic improvement in volume of fire. This howitzer is capable of multiple-round simultaneous impact firing. It can launch up to around 8 projectiles that land on a target simultaneously.
